Transaction dcca528db8667a67a185393e9bd29c1f1d18fe123ed45a6ffc660317fecc4fdf
1 Input
1 Output
-
dcca528db8667a67a185393e9bd29c1f1d18fe123ed45a6ffc660317fecc4fdf:0
- value
- 195095983
- script pubkey
- OP_0 OP_PUSHBYTES_20 7bf9268a838d0f3ae20619003d8386e01c002018
- address
- bc1q00ujdz5r358n4csxryqrmquxuqwqqgqcegdqzy